Calling all aspiring entrepreneurs – or at least those who dare to face the dragons.

Dragon’s Den is holding its 2017 auditions, and Kelowna is on the list of locations where the show will be scouting for those who deserve an investment.

“The audition tour welcomes participants of all ages, with businesses at any stage of development,” says a statement.

“Hopeful entrepreneurs should prepare to pitch their concept to the Dragons’ Den producers in five minutes or less. If they show the producers they have what it takes to pitch in the Den, they could be invited to Toronto to face the Dragons.”

Auditions will be held in Kelowna on March 9 from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. at Okanagan’s College’s Kelowna campus on KLO Road  in the Centre For Learning – E building.

This is the show’s 12th season.

Last season, a Kelowna company landed an investment on the show.

Nooks Design asked for a $100,000 investment in exchange for 15 per cent of the company. They had four dragons interested in investing, but settled on Manjit Minhas, who offered the money for a six per cent royalty instead of equity in the company.
